A credit reference form for bank is a document that provides essential information about your creditworthiness. It usually includes details about your credit history, outstanding debts, and financial behavior. Banks use this form to assess whether to extend credit to individuals or businesses. By utilizing a credit reference form for bank, you can facilitate smoother transactions and improve your chances of receiving favorable lending terms.
Your bank account information doesn't show up on your credit report, nor does it impact your credit score. Yet lenders use information about your checking, savings and assets to determine whether you have the capacity to take on more debt.
A credit reference gives a credit card issuer, lender, landlord, utility or employer a snapshot of your financial responsibility. The most common type of credit reference is a credit report.
Anyone who has provided the applicant credit or had a financial relationship can serve as a credit reference. Applicant's credit card company, local bank, investment firm, past landlord, or a local business that offered a payment plan are examples.
A credit reference helps detail a person's credit history. Credit reports are examples. In some cases, credit references can also be statements or letters. The most common types of credit references are credit reports, asset documents and character references.
Credit references are documents that show the credit history of loan applicants and are also often used to support rental applications. The information on a credit reference shows an applicant's credit history so that lenders and landlords can determine whether an applicant is likely to make timely payments.
